Cleone DeBruin stressed the need for stop signs on the north and
south sides of the street on the corner of Carter and Geiser Streets due
to the high speed of traffic and concern for small children in the area.
The council agreed and an ordinance will be drafted to include this
intersection.
Ken Kerkvliet presented a proposal to the City for a Disc Golf
Course within the Sports Complex. He discussed the popularity, reasons to
develop the course and requested funding from the City. Motion by Metzger
Seconded by Snyder to fund the startup costs of
Baskets, Tee Signs and Hole Markers for an estimated value of $3770
and the rest to be funded by possible grants in the future.
Nick Snyders with R&S Sanitation discussed the need to raise the
garbage rates $1.50 per service: 95 gallon can currently $13.25 to $14.75
and a 65 gallon can currently $12.50 to $14.00. The Council expressed
it’s concern about the large increase as the rate was raised 75 cents
last year. Snyders replied that the fuel costs have risen and he is losing
money. The council will make a decision next month on this matter.

Correspondence was received from Lyon County Economic Development
and Lyon Sioux Rural Water where we have received a new Amortization
Schedule showing our $100,000 payment in June which knocks 22 years off
the life of our loan and saves us $300,000 in interest.
